Casino Telegram API ilə aktivliyi necə izləyir
1) Nə üçün və nəyi izləmək lazımdır
Telegram-da analitikanın məqsədi Telegram qaydalarına və məxfiliyə riayət etməklə kanal/post → bot → WebApp → məqsədli hərəkəti (qeydiyyat, depozit, turnirdə iştirak) ölçməkdir. Əsas suallar:- İstifadəçi haradan gəldi (kanal, blogger, promo post)?
- O, bot və mini app (WebApp) nə etdi?
- Dəyərli hərəkətə və nə qədər tez çevirdiniz?
- Hansı məzmun/vaxt ən çox inklement verir?
2) Hüquqi və platforma çərçivəsi (məcburi)
Razılıq və şəffaflıq. İstifadəçi hansı məlumatları topladığınızı başa düşməlidir (botda gizlilik siyasəti/WebApp + menyudan keçid).
PII-nin minimuma endirilməsi. Saxlayın 'telegram _ user _ id' və texniki hadisələr; şəxsi məlumatlar - yalnız lazım olduqda (KYC - sertifikatlı modulda).
Telegram-dan yan keçərək gizli cihaz identifikatorlarını toplamaq, 2FA/CVV/seed kodlarını tələb etmək olmaz.
Saxlama müddətləri və çıxarılması. TTL hadisələrini (məsələn, 12-24 ay) və «məlumatlarımı silmək» prosesini təyin edin.
Məsuliyyətli oyun. Limitləri/özünü istisna etmək üçün analitikadan istifadə etməyin; promo seqmentasiyası onlara hörmət etməlidir.
3) Telegram-da məlumat mənbələri: həqiqətən nə mövcuddur
3. 1 Bot API (istifadəçi ilə söhbət)
`/start? start =
Komandalar və düymələr: 'callback _ query' inline düymələrindən, 'reply _ markup' kliklərindən.
Reactions & polls (kanal/qrupda, əgər bot admin) - yığılmış iştirak.
Join/Leave hadisələr - abunə/abunə kanal/qrup (bot onları görürsə).
Invoys vasitəsilə ödəniş - hesab statusu (ödəniş sirlərini saxlamadan).
3. 2 Telegram WebApp (mini-proqram)
'initData' (imzalı xətt) → server imzanı yoxlayır və 'telegram _ user _ id' -ə bağlayır.
'web _ app _ data '/' mainButton' klikləri - mini-proqram daxilində biznes hadisələri.
Deeplink-naviqasiya (bot/kanaldan) - istədiyiniz ekrana keçid (oyun, kassa, turnir).
3. 3 Kanallar və yazılar
CTR düymələri ilə (düyməsi bota/WebApp işarəsi ilə aparırsa).
Reactions/views - üst səviyyəli iştirak.
Web linklərindəki UTM etiketləri (veb kabinetinizə aparsanız).
4) Trekinq arxitekturası: hadisədən hesabata qədər
1. Ingress
Webhook bot qəbul edir 'message', 'callback _ query', 'chat _ member', 'shipping/pre _ checkout' və s.
WebApp backend 'initData' (imza yoxlaması), UI hadisələri (klik, ekran), əməliyyat statusları (yalnız oxu) qəbul edir.
2. Enrichment
Parsing 'start' -parameter/UTM, kampaniya və mənbəyə bağlama.
Geo/dil profildən (əgər varsa), taymzon - müştəridən/parametrlərdən.
3. Normalization
Hadisə sxemi (aşağıya bax), 'event _ id' deduplikasiyası, idempotentlik.
4. Storage
Şina (Kafka/PubSub) → əməliyyat sayğacları üçün hadisə anbarı (S3/BigQuery/ClickHouse) + OLTP.
5. Attribution & Models
Multi-tach atributu: last non-direct/time-decay; nəzarət qrupları ilə inkremental testlər.
6. BI/Monitoring
Daşbordlar: kanalın əhatə dairəsi, ER/CTR, bot klikləri, WebApp sessiyaları, dönüşümlər (req/deep/turnir), mənbələrə görə LTV.
7. Privacy & Governance
PII maskalanması, TTL, rol giriş modeli, audit.
5) Hadisə sxemi (tövsiyə olunan minimum)
Ümumi sahələr:- `event_id` `event_ts` `user_id` (telegram) `session_id` (webapp) `source` (channel_id/post_id/start_param) `campaign` (utm_campaign/start) `geo` `lang` `app_version` `platform` (tg_ios/tg_android/tg_desktop/web).
- Acquisition: `tg_start` (payload), `channel_click` (post_id, btn_id), `subscribe_channel`, `unsubscribe_channel`.
- Engagement (Bot): `bot_command` (cmd), `inline_click` (btn_id, screen), `promo_redeem_click`.
- WebApp: `webapp_open` (verified=true), `screen_view` (name), `cta_click` (id), `form_submit` (type), `deeplink_open` (target).
- Conversion: `register_success`, `kyc_step` (stage), `deposit_init/success`, `bonus_activate`, `tournament_join`.
- Lifecycle: `promo_optin/on`, `quiet_hours_set`, `responsible_limit_set`.
- Errors: `webapp_signature_invalid`, `api_timeout`, `payment_failed` (reason).
6) Deeplink və 'start' parametri: trafiki necə təyin etmək olar
7) Nə ola bilməz və nə mənasızdır
Siz edə bilməzsiniz: gizliliyi atlayın (başqalarının chatlarını oxuyun, «yazıya kimin adı ilə baxdı»), kodları/sirləri soruşun, gizli cihaz ID yığın.
Mənasız: «LS oxu» saymaq - Telegram belə markerləri vermir; kliklərə/cavablara diqqət yetirin.
8) Antifrod konturları
'initData'. Həmişə serverdə imzanı yoxlayın, hadisələri təsdiqləmədən atın.
Farm klik. Bir hesabdan/IP-dən 'start' limitləri, atipik sürətlərin detekti.
Referans sui-istifadə. «1 hesab - 1 bonus» qaydalarını və ödənişlərdən əvvəl KYC yoxlamalarını təqdim edin.
Davranış anomaliyaları. Qeyri-real yol (start → depozit <5 san), proxy-geo, təzə cihazlar - bayraq və step-up.
9) Metriklər və hesabatlar (hər həftə nə izləmək lazımdır)
Top-of-funnel: kanal abunələri, ER (reaksiyalar/baxışlar), CTR/WebApp.
Middle: 'tg _ start' → 'webapp _ open' dönüşüm, WebApp-da ekranların dərinliyi, ilk hədəfə qədər vaxt.
Bottom/Value: qeydiyyat/depozit/turnirlərdə iştirak, mənbə/yaradıcı ARPU/LTV, increment vs nəzarət qrupu.
Keyfiyyət: promosyondan imtina (opt-out), şikayət/səhv payı, chat status çatdırılması SLA.
Məsuliyyətli oyun: limitləri təyin edən istifadəçilərin payı, gecə promosyonlarının tezliyi (0-ə can atır).
10) Performans və etibarlılıq
Rate limits Bot API. Limitlərə, mesaj növbələrinə riayət edin; eksponensial backoff ilə retrai.
İdempotentlik. Bütün hadisələr - 'event _ id' (ULID/UUID v7); təkrar atmaq.
Monitorinq. Webhook 5xx/timeout, 'initData' imzası, artan ödəniş səhvləri.
Soyuq WebApp start. App Shell Cache, batches hadisə log (istifadəçi başına N/san çox deyil).
11) Praktik çəngəl nümunələri
Frispin → kanal hunisi:- Пост (btn: «Забрать в боте», `start=ch42-p123-fs`) → `/start` + `tg_start` → `webapp_open` (verified) → `bonus_activate` → `screen_view:slot` → `spin_start`.
- «Geri dön» («Davam et» üçün deeplink) → 'webapp _ open' → 'cta _ click: continue' → 'screen _ view: game' → 'deposit _ success' (sıfır balans varsa).
12) Giriş çek siyahısı (bir səhifə)
1. bot/WebApp görünən gizlilik və razılıq siyasəti.
2. 'initData' və idempotent hadisələrinin vahid sahə lüğəti ilə təsdiqlənməsi.
3. Vahid deeplink/' start 'parametr konstruktoru, UTM sxemi.
4. Hadisə şin + uzun saxlama, TTL və çıxarılması prosesləri.
5. Kanallar/kreativlər vasitəsilə daşbordlar, dəyər konversiyaları, inkremental testlər.
6. Antifrod: limitlər, anomaliyalar, ödənişlərdən əvvəl KYC-qapısı.
7. Məsuliyyətli oyun: gecə promo filtrləri, time-autların/özünü istisna etmələrin uçotu.
8. Proseslər: kampaniyada «iki cüt göz», STA/link reyestri, rübdə bir dəfə yoxlama.
13) Tez-tez səhvlər və sürətli fikslər
Bütün yaradıcılıqlar üçün eyni 'start'. → Unikal payload edin, əks halda mənbələri ayırd etməyin.
WebApp imzasının yoxlanılması yoxdur. → Hər hansı bir metrika və pul təhlükə altındadır; server validasiyasını tətbiq edin.
Prod → Batchi xam telemetri, sampling, trafik/batareya «yeməmək» üçün tezlik limitləri.
Promo limitləri/time-auts məhəl qoymur. → Seqmentləri süzün; Responsible Gaming hörmət.
PII-ni hadisələrlə qarışdırın. → PII-ni ayrıca/şifrəli saxlayın, hadisə təbəqəsi - anonim.
14) Mini-FAQ
Kanaldakı yazıya kimin baxdığını müəyyən etmək olarmı?
Yox. Mövcud aqreqatlar (baxışlar/reaksiyalar). Personalizasiya üçün - bot/WebApp.
Kanaldan düzgün klikləri necə qeyd etmək olar?
Web linkləri üçün unikal 'start' -payload və ya UTM düymələri; post üçün bir CTA.
Əgər hər şey onsuz da işləyirsə, niyə 'initData' WebApp-ı yoxlayırsınız?
Yoxlama olmadan hər kəs bir sessiya/mənbə saxtalaşdıra bilər - siz analitikanı korlayacaqsınız və təhlükəsizliyi riskə atacaqsınız.
Telegram profilini xarici hesabla əlaqələndirmək mümkündürmü?
Bəli, 'initData' server yoxlaması və 'user _ id' link vasitəsilə; gizlilik siyasətinə riayət edin.
Kanalın real effektivliyini necə ölçmək olar?
Kohortlar və nəzarət qrupları: auditoriyanın bir hissəsi promo almır - qeydiyyat/depozitlər/LTV fərqini müqayisə edin.
Telegram API vasitəsilə aktivliyin izlənməsi Bot API və WebApp-ın qanuni hadisələrinə, düzgün trafik nişanlarına ('start', UTM) və «boz» izləmə üsullarına deyil, imzanın yoxlanılmasına əsaslanır. Normallaşdırılmış hadisə sxemi, antifrod, gizlilik və məsuliyyətli oyun qaydalarına hörmət əlavə edin - və siz şəffaf kanal hunisi/bot → WebApp → dəyərini alacaqsınız ki, bu da vicdanla optimallaşdırıla və ölçülə bilər.